Contents:
Eschatology: Introduction -- Interpreting prophecy and apocalyptic -- Old Testament eschatological expectations and the significance of Christ's first coming -- Interpreting biblical eschatology in light of its overall structure -- The eschatological significance of Christ's second coming -- Historical overview of eschatological thought -- The millennium -- The Olivet discourse: The tribulation and the second coming -- The rapture: Pretribulational or part of the second coming? -- The antichrist -- The book of Revelation -- The importance of eschatology -- Appendices: The four basic millennial views -- The millennium: An amillennial synthesis of the biblical data -- Ezekiel 40-48 -- Daniel 9:24-27 -- Zechariah 14 and its relation to Christ's two advents -- Romans 11:25-26 -- 1 Corinthians 15:20-57: The resurrection, the parousia, and the millennium.
